• A
  • A
  • A
  • АБB
  • АБB
  • АБB
  • А
  • А
  • А
  • А
  • А
Обычная версия сайта
2025/2026

Криптографические методы защиты информации

Статус: Маго-лего
Когда читается: 2-4 модуль
Охват аудитории: для своего кампуса
Язык: русский
Контактные часы: 70

Программа дисциплины

Аннотация

Курс направлен на изучение криптографических методов защиты информации. В результате освоения курса студенты должны получить знания, умения и практические навыки в области решения задач защиты информации с помощью криптографических методов. Курс начинается с краткого изложения математического аппарата, необходимого для понимания современных криптографических алгоритмов. Изучаются основы абстрактной алгебры и элементы теории чисел. Первый раздел посвящен следующим темам: алгебраические структуры, циклические группы, кольца классов вычетов, кольца многочленов, конечные поля, эллиптические кривые. Второй раздел рассматривает основные теоретико-числовые алгоритмы, имеющие криптографические приложения: алгоритмы решения сравнений первой степени с одним неизвестным, алгоритмы решения систем сравнения, алгоритмы факторизации и дискретного логарифмирования, алгоритмы проверки числа на простоту. После освоения математических основ криптографии изучаются четыре группы методов криптографической защиты информации: шифрование, хеширование, коды аутентичности сообщений и электронная подпись. Изучаются стандарты симметричного шифрования ГОСТ Р 34.12-2015, ГОСТ Р 34.13-2015, AES; основные криптосистемы с открытым ключом (RSA, Эль-Гамаля, Рабина), а также протокол Диффи-Хеллмана; стандарт хеширования ГОСТ Р 34.11-2012; стандарт электронной цифровой подписи ГОСТ Р 34.10-2012. Изучение курса завершается блоком, посвященным вопросам практической криптографии. При обучении предусмотрен контроль знаний студентов в виде учета активности студентов на семинаре, контрольных работ, практических работ и экзамена.